Sodium Hydroxide, also known as Caustic and Lye, is a strong base that comes in pellets, flakes, and powder form. The chemical formula for this inorganic substance is NaOH. In chemical, industrial, and manufacturing processes, it has a wide range of applications. It is frequently used in the manufacture of a variety of Sodium compounds. Sodium Hydroxide, 1N solution is a laboratory reagent that contains 40 grams of pure Sodium Hydroxide per 1 Liter of deionized water. The 1N aqueous solution possesses NaOH in concentration of 4% and is commonly produced for titration purposes.Our Sodium Hydroxide, 1N solution is ideal for industrial, commercial, and research lab applications.
